- ベストアンサー
Excelの桁揃え
Excelにて小数点まじりの数字や整数の桁数を揃えたいのです。 過去ログから「#,##0.0?」とやってみました。この書式だと、小数点を基準に桁は揃います。しかし整数やゼロが「5.0」「0.0」と表示されます。 整数やゼロは「5」「0」となり、なおかつ桁が他の小数点まじりの数字とそろうということはできないのでしょうか? Excel2000、Windows98です。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
NO.1の回答の「道場」にも、ぴったりの回答はない ようです。 回答にはなりませんが,下記がご参考になればと思います。 (1)セルの中央に整数を表示するのは 書式-セル-ユーザー定義-####” ” 出来ます。#の数と””の中のスペースは適当に 入れて調節してください。 また53.23なら53△△△と表示します。(△は スペースを意味します。) (2)小数点以下があるかどうかは、下記の式で 判別出来ると思います。例えばA2のセルについて B2に[.00」ならaをセットするのなら =if(a2-int(a2)=0,”a”,” b”) (3)但し、エクセルではセルの値によって、その セルの書式は変えられないと思います。 もし出来るなら、(1)と(2)を組み合わされるの ですが。 以 上
その他の回答 (2)
- k_eba
- ベストアンサー率39% (813/2055)
再登場 あれ今日見に行ったら質問と同様でしたね(・_・) それでは #,##0.??ではいかがですか?
お礼
ありがとうございます。 せっかくなのですが、整数が「5.」となってしまいます。「5」のように小数点がつかないようにできればいいのですが。。。そこまでは無理のようですね。
- k_eba
- ベストアンサー率39% (813/2055)
エクセル技道場】-書式設定-小数点位置を揃えるhttp://www2.odn.ne.jp/excel/waza/format.html#SEC14 で調べられますが今日はODNが死んでいるみたいなので 明日見に行ってください。 何かあれば補足して下さい。
お礼
ありがとうございます。条件付き書式で表示形式が変えられたら、imogasiさんのおっしゃるようにできたかもしれません。